On Mon, 20 May 1996, Stephen Early wrote: > On Mon, 20 May 1996, Dale Scheetz wrote: > > > I have tried to use imake on several packages recently. If I try xmkmf I > > get something like: > > > > imake -DUseInstalled -I/usr/X11R6/lib/X11/config > > Imakefile.c:3: Imake.tmpl: No such file or directory > > imake: Exit code 33. Stop. > > > > Anyone know what's missing? > > You are missing the development package, xdevel. This package is > necessary to compile X clients. It contains the configuration files for > imake and the header files that go in /usr/X11R6/include.
Thanks that fixed it for me (now all I have to do is make the makefile work) I find the fracturing of packages into runtime and development sometimes doesn't make any sense. In this case, why is imake and xmkmf supplied in xbase, but the configuration files they need to run properly in the xdevel package. Shouldn't they all be in the same place? It would certainly make using and finding them more straight forward.
